Hays are working with a local Bath-based business to recruit a Financial Controller. A medium-sized business based on the outskirts of Bath is looking to recruit an ambitious Financial Controller to partner with the Finance Director. Acting as number 2 within the finance function and reporting to the Finance Director, this role will play a pivotal role in managing the day-to-day operations of the finance function, as well as supporting its transformation to modernise and progress processes.

  • Oversee month-end close, balance sheet reconciliations and internal controls across all entities.
  • Deliver timely management accounts with variance analysis.
  • Manage the external audit, statutory filings and internal audit requirements.
  • Work closely with operational and commercial teams.
  • Manage the operational finance team.
  • Lead improvements to our ERP and reporting tools, and ensure financial data is accurate, timely, and actionable.

We are looking for a qualified accountant that is technically strong who is ambitious and wants to play an active part in the transformation of a finance function. There is also an opportunity to develop within the finance function. This is a great opportunity for someone wanting to step up into their first financial controller role, or an experienced manager that wants to work under a Finance Director, playing a key part in the running of the finance function. The role is hybrid, with the expectation of being on site 3 / 4 days.
